Army pilot wounded in Maduro raid gets Congressional Medal of Honor during Trump’s speech

President Trump honored Chief Warrant Officer 5 Eric Slover for leading a risky helicopter raid that captured Nicolás Maduro despite severe injuries, saving fellow soldiers, officials said.

  • A helicopter pilot wounded in a raid that captured former Venezuelan President Nicolás Maduro received the Congressional Medal of Honor during President Trump's State of the Union address.
  • Trump described how Chief Warrant Officer Eric Slover was hit by machine gun fire while landing his helicopter to capture Maduro, but he continued the mission despite severe injuries.
  • Slover's actions saved the lives of his fellow warriors and enabled the successful capture of Maduro, according to Trump.
